Understanding Traditional Window Installation
Traditional window installers focus on traditional strategies typically associated with historical architecture. They are experts in:
Sash Windows: Typically found in older homes, Sash Window Specialists Near Me windows operate with a system of pulleys and weights. Custom and workmanship play important functions in the procedure of installing windows. Traditional window installers have actually honed their abilities to guarantee that windows fit completely and keep the architectural style of the home. The procedure involves a number of steps:
Assessment of the Original Windows: The installer thoroughly evaluates existing frames and window conditions to identify if they can be restored or if new ones are needed.
Custom Fabrication: When essential, traditional window installers frequently fabricate windows to match the particular historical attributes of a building.
Installation: Skillful installation is vital, guaranteeing that the windows are energy-efficient, securely fitted, and aligned correctly.
Finishing Touches: The final steps might include painting, caulking, and including trims to effortlessly incorporate the windows into the home's design.

There are many benefits to selecting traditional window installers, including craftsmanship, attention to information, sustainability, and increased property worth. Here's a much deeper look at these benefits:
Craftsmanship: The skill and attention to information that traditional installers bring ensure remarkable quality and sturdiness.
Historical Preservation: For homes in historic districts, traditional installation preserves the aesthetic stability of the architecture while satisfying regional guidelines.
Energy Efficiency: While traditional techniques might seem old-school, many methods have been upgraded to supply modern energy effectiveness without compromising character.
Increased Property Value: Well-crafted windows can boost the marketplace value of a home, making it more attractive to potential purchasers.
Sustainability: Many traditional installers utilize sustainable materials and practices, providing an environment-friendly option to mass-produced windows.

A: Traditional window installers frequently utilize wood, which is a popular option for its natural appeal and insulation residential or commercial properties. Alternatives may also consist of aluminum or fiberglass frames, particularly for custom jobs.
Q2: How do I choose a traditional window installer?
A: Look for installers with a portfolio featuring historical work and positive client reviews. Ask about their experience with your specific kind of windows and check for certifications connected to conservation.
Q3: Are traditional windows energy-efficient?
A: Yes, numerous traditional window techniques have been modernized for better insulation, therefore improving energy efficiency while respecting the historical aesthetic appeals of the home.
Q4: Can traditional windows be tailored?
A: Absolutely! Traditional window installers can typically develop customized styles that fit the unique style of your home while keeping its architectural integrity.
Q5: How long does the installation procedure take?
A: This differs depending on the size and type of the job. Typically, you might anticipate numerous days to a number of weeks for custom traditional window installations.
